Boulder-Denver New Technology Meetup – The New Technology Meetup provides a time and place for technologists and entrepreneurs to showcase the new technology developing in Boulder/Denver tech community (geeks, investors, entrepreneurs, hackers, etc). The meetup is also designed to create networking opportunities for anyone interested in new technology.
Five companies each have five minutes to demonstrate their new technology, followed by five minutes for Q&A from the audience. Sponsored by the CU Law School's Silicon Flatirons Center and led by Robert Reich of local venture-backed company Medium.

Colorado Green Tech Group --The Green Tech Group is a meetup for people involved and/or interested in Green Tech, including energy generation, transportation, construction, and efficiency technologies. The Meetup’s goal is to inspire involvement, share knowledge of Green Tech, and support ecopreneurs getting started, by creating a Green Tech ecosystem of eco-businesses, eco-human capital, and eco-investors. Over 500 'ecopreneurs' are members of the Green Tech Group.
Each meeting gives attendees the opportunity to announce business news, job openings, fundings, etc. Presentations follow from several front range businesses who will share their new Green Tech or inventions focused on sustainable living (short presentation, short Q&A).
Colorado Cleantech Initiative --The Colorado Cleantech Initiative is a monthly networking and business development venue to help promote economic development throughout Colorado. The CCI is designed to help build a Colorado clean energy cluster through a robust business network. This network includes successful, serial business entrepreneurial companies, as well as development professionals that go beyond business mentors. They include a wide range of investors (including numerous angel groups), and others such as marketing experts. In addition, CCI provides access to virtual and traditional incubation services. Meetings include networking time and presentations by emerging energy companies or clean energy experts.
